Job summary
A leading financial institution in Brossard, Quebec is seeking a Personal Banking Associate to engage customers and provide service transactions. The ideal candidate should possess strong communication skills and a high school diploma, preferably with relevant experience in customer service. Responsibilities include educating customers on banking solutions and supporting branch operations. Competitive compensation and training opportunities are offered.
Qualifications
1+ years of relevant experience in customer service.
Investment Funds Canada (IFC) or equivalent must be obtained within 6 months.
Ability to work independently in a dynamic work environment.
Responsibilities
Engage customers in day-to-day advice needs and service transactions.
Support the frontline staff with scheduled transactions and resolving issues.
Educate customers on mobile, ATM, and online banking solutions.
